The E-3 Visa is a nonimmigrant work visa that is specifically for Australian nationals. This visa category is designed for individuals who wish to work in a specialty occupation in the U.S. The definition of a specialty occupation is similar to the H-1B visa, requiring a role that typically requires a bachelor's degree or higher in a specific field.
The E-3 Visa allows an initial stay of two years, which can be extended indefinitely in two-year increments. The spouse and children of E-3 visa holders may accompany the principal visa holder and spouses can apply for work authorization.
To apply for an E-3 visa, the U.S. employer must obtain a Labor Condition Application (LCA) from the Department of Labor. The E-3 visa application must then be filed by the Australian citizen and include the LCA, a job offer letter, and evidence that the applicant has the necessary credentials for the job.
